This book is about the history of hand-spinning and hand-weaving, two ancient crafts that have been practiced for centuries. It begins with an overview of the Neolithic Revolution, which introduced the concept of creating textiles from spun fibers into human society. The author then traces the development of these crafts in ancient Egypt, Greece, and Rome, then explores how they spread to other parts of the world. This book is a comprehensive resource on the history of hand-spinning and hand-weaving, providing a wealth of information for anyone interested in these traditional arts.
